Snowy owl returns to wild after rehab in DuPage

23 January 2012, 4:16 pm

A young female snowy owl that was seriously injured in November when it was struck by a SUV near Hampshire was released back into the wild Monday after being treated at Willowbrook Wildlife Center in Glen Ellyn.
